Lines Matching refs:Node
113 typedef LinkListNode Node; typedef
114 typedef Node value_type;
215 const_iterator end() const { return const_iterator(const_cast<Node*>(&m_BaseNode)); } in end()
290 Node* GetBaseNode() { return &m_BaseNode; } in GetBaseNode()
291 const Node* GetBaseNode() const { return &m_BaseNode; } in GetBaseNode()
304 Node m_BaseNode; // ノードリンクリストの[先端 - 1]兼[終端]。
326 using Base::Node;
712 Node* baseNode = GetBaseNode(); in GetPrev()
713 Node* node = ( p == NULL )? baseNode : GetNodeFromPointer( p ); in GetPrev()
720 const Node* baseNode = GetBaseNode(); in GetPrev()
721 const Node* node = ( p == NULL )? baseNode : GetNodeFromPointer( p ); in GetPrev()
735 Node* baseNode = GetBaseNode(); in GetNext()
736 Node* node = ( p == NULL )? baseNode : GetNodeFromPointer( p ); in GetNext()
743 const Node* baseNode = GetBaseNode(); in GetNext()
744 const Node* node = ( p == NULL )? baseNode : GetNodeFromPointer( p ); in GetNext()
782 static iterator GetIteratorFromPointer(Node *p) in GetIteratorFromPointer()
787 static const_iterator GetIteratorFromPointer(const Node *p) in GetIteratorFromPointer()
818 static Node* GetNodeFromPointer(pointer p) in GetNodeFromPointer()
821 return reinterpret_cast<Node*>(reinterpret_cast<IntPtr>(p) + TNOffset); in GetNodeFromPointer()
823 static const Node* GetNodeFromPointer(const_pointer p) in GetNodeFromPointer()
826 return reinterpret_cast<const Node*>(reinterpret_cast<IntPtr>(p) + TNOffset); in GetNodeFromPointer()
836 static pointer GetPointerFromNode(Node* p) in GetPointerFromNode()
841 static const_pointer GetPointerFromNode(const Node* p) in GetPointerFromNode()